London 5-map Map Box Set - Cassini Maps
This collection charts the expansion of London from the early 19th century to the 1940s and makes the perfect gift for anyone interested our capital city.
London 5-map Box Set
- London Old Series - Created from four Ordnance Survey Old Series maps first published between 1805 and 1822
- London Revised New Series (Coloured Edition) - Created from eight Ordnance Survey Revised New (Coloured) maps first published between 1897 and 1898
- London Popular Edition - Created from four Ordnance Survey Popular Edition maps first published in 1920
- London New Popular Edition - Created from four Ordnance Survey New Popular Edition maps first published between 1945 and 1946
- London Street Map - Created from original Stanford’s Library Atlas sheets
showing Central London in 1891 at street-level.
